Keep mouthwash, hand sanitizer, hair … WebChild deaths in the home are most common in children up to four years old. The most common causes of injury to young children in the home are falls, poisoning and burns. Jammed fingers, dog bites and near drowning are also risks for young children around the home. WebA few safety tips for your kitchen. Secure any free-standing stove to the wall, to avoid the risk of tip-over should a child try to climb up it. Make sure that your oven has a child … WebFurniture tip-overs can cause, for example, crushing injuries or suffocation. Cords of window blinds, which can lead to strangulation. Any small object that a child can pick up, swallow and choke on. Candles, matches and cooking appliances can all be a fire risk if left unattended. Even very little water can be enough for small babies to drown ...

WebJan 29, 2024 · Home safety is about supervision in safe environments. Children also need to learn what is and isn’t safe. You can do a lot to avoid common home injuries like falls, burns and scalds, poisoning, drowning, strangulation and suffocation. It’s important to know basic first aid and CPR.
